Summary of the contracting process

The Scottish Government has issued a procurement process for the provision of Independent Child Trafficking Guardians (ICTGs) Service under the 'Social work and related services' industry category. This open procedure aims to award a contract to an external service provider to operate and manage the ICTG Service. The contract, valued at up to £11 million and funded between April 2025 and March 2028, includes an option for two 12-month extensions. This initiative supports unaccompanied children and young people arriving in Scotland who may be victims of human trafficking. The submission deadline for bids is 2nd December 2024, and the process will proceed with electronic submissions handled through PCS-Tender.

Notice Title

Independent Child Trafficking Guardians Service

Notice Description

The Scottish Government has a requirement to place a contract with an external service provider for the provision of Independent Child Trafficking Guardians. The contract will be for an initial period of 36 months between 01 April 2025 and 31 March 2028, with the option to extend by up to a further 2 x 12 months periods. There will be a Contract Mobilisation period between contract signature and 31 March 2025.

Lot Information

Lot 1

The requirement is for the operation and management of an Independent Child Trafficking Guardian (ICTG) Service. Independent Child Trafficking Guardians (also referred to as 'Guardians') will be appointed by the Service Provider to provide support to unaccompanied children and young people arriving in Scotland and who may have been a victim of, or may be vulnerable to becoming a victim of, human trafficking. The provision of the ICTG Service will fulfil the duty set out under Section 11 of the Human Trafficking and Exploitation (Scotland) Act 2015, through the development of an Independent Child Trafficking Guardian service, with a focus on prevention of re-trafficking.

Options: The contract value is not anticipated to exceed 11,000,000 GBP inclusive of optional extensions. As a demand-led contract it is expected that the volume or scope of services is not fixed at the outset but instead fluctuates based on actual demand during the contract period. In accordance with Regulation 72(1) of the Public Contracts (Scotland) Regulations 2015, the volume of services may be modified at the sole discretion of the Purchaser from the estimated volume specified in the contract. The Pricing Schedule of the Contract provides a mechanism to manage adjustment in the volume of services required.

Renewal: The Purchaser reserves the right extend the contract for a period of up to 24 months.
